Project Dragon was a game that was in development for 3 years only to be canceled weeks from its announcement and its entire art and development team laid off. The game (which would have been called 'Everhaven' upon release) was intended to be a multiplayer sandbox rpg taking inspiration from both Minecraft and The Legend of Zelda, with an art style similar to that of the Spyro Reignited Trilogy, which some of the team members also worked on along with Crash Bandicoot 4.
According to character design/illustrator Nicholas Kole "Our cancelled project of the last 3 years is officially, truly dead as of today (internal attempts to save it failed), and the embargo on the whole body of portfolio work has been lifted". This means that the only way the game has a chance of resuming development is by raising awareness and spreading the word of it's development. More info from Nicholas Kole and #BringBackProjectDragon Even if you're not interested in the game itself, you can find the concept art, animations, 3D models, music and all other completed pieces of work for the game being shared by the team at either of these links, and I think are worth checking out. Edit: the decision to cancel the game was made by Forte, a blockchain company that acquired Phoenix Labs last year, who later decided to cancel all other projects so that the studio could focus on Dauntless and Fae Farm, Phoenix Labs' other already established games, rather than take the risk with this new IP.

Understanding Blockchain Technology
Blockchain is a decentralized, distributed ledger technology that securely records transactions across multiple computers. Each transaction is stored in a block, which is linked to the previous block, creating a chain of blocks — hence the name blockchain. This ensures that once a transaction is recorded, it cannot be altered or deleted, making blockchain tamper-proof and highly secure.
Applications of Blockchain Technology
Supply Chain Management: Blockchain enables end-to-end traceability of products, enhancing transparency and reducing fraud in supply chains.
Financial Services: Blockchain is revolutionizing traditional banking systems by enabling faster, more secure, and cost-effective transactions.
Smart Contracts: These are self-executing contracts with the terms of the agreement between buyer and seller directly written into lines of code. They automatically execute actions when predefined conditions are met, reducing the need for intermediaries.
Digital Identity: Blockchain provides a secure way to manage digital identities, ensuring data privacy and security.
Healthcare: Blockchain is used to securely store and share patient data, ensuring privacy and interoperability among healthcare providers.
Voting Systems: Blockchain can be used to create secure and transparent voting systems, reducing the risk of fraud and manipulation.
Intellectual Property Protection: Blockchain can help protect intellectual property rights by securely recording ownership and transfer of digital assets.

The Power of Sustainable Infrastructure
Sustainable infrastructure is not just a luxury but a necessity for any thriving economy. It provides the necessary foundation for economic activities to flourish and communities to thrive. This type of infrastructure encompasses various sectors that are vital for the functioning of societies, including transportation, energy, water, and telecommunications.
Transportation infrastructure is essential for connecting people, goods, and services. By developing sustainable transportation systems, countries can reduce congestion, lower emissions, and improve accessibility. Investing in efficient public transportation, such as buses, trains, and trams, promotes the use of clean energy and reduces reliance on individual cars. Additionally, sustainable transportation infrastructure, including bike lanes and pedestrian-friendly walkways, encourages active modes of transportation, leading to improved public health and reduced carbon footprint.
Energy infrastructure plays a crucial role in powering economies and societies. Transitioning to renewable and sustainable energy sources, such as solar, wind, and hydroelectric power, is vital for reducing greenhouse gas emissions and mitigating climate change. By investing in sustainable energy infrastructure, countries can reduce their reliance on fossil fuels, improve energy security, and promote the development of clean technologies. Moreover, decentralized energy systems, such as microgrids, enable communities to have reliable and sustainable access to electricity, even in remote areas.
Water infrastructure is essential for ensuring access to clean and safe water for all. Sustainable water management involves building resilient water supply and sanitation systems that minimize water loss, prevent pollution, and promote efficient water usage. This infrastructure is crucial in mitigating the impacts of droughts, floods, and water scarcity, which are exacerbated by climate change. By investing in sustainable water infrastructure, countries can improve public health, enhance agricultural productivity, and preserve precious water resources.
Telecommunications infrastructure, including broadband networks and digital connectivity, is increasingly becoming indispensable in today's interconnected world. Access to reliable and affordable internet services is essential for economic growth, education, healthcare, and social development. By investing in sustainable telecommunications infrastructure, countries can bridge the digital divide and ensure equal opportunities for all. This infrastructure also facilitates the adoption of smart technologies, enabling efficient management of resources, such as energy and transportation systems.

The Role of Public-Private Partnerships
Collaboration and partnerships are essential in achieving Goal 9: Industry, Innovation, and Infrastructure. The involvement of multiple stakeholders, including governments, private sectors, and civil society, is crucial in mobilizing resources, expertise, and technology to accelerate progress towards sustainable development. Public-private partnerships (PPPs) have emerged as effective mechanisms for fostering collaboration and driving sustainable development initiatives.
PPPs enable the sharing of risks and responsibilities between the public and private sectors. Governments often lack the financial resources and technical expertise required to undertake large-scale infrastructure projects independently. By partnering with private companies, governments can leverage their expertise, funding, and access to technology. Private sector partners, on the other hand, benefit from the stability and long-term vision provided by government involvement. Through PPPs, the risks associated with large-scale projects can be distributed more evenly, making them more attractive to investors and lenders.
One of the key advantages of PPPs is the facilitation of knowledge exchange and innovation. The private sector brings valuable industry experience, technical know-how, and innovative approaches to infrastructure development. Governments can benefit from the private sector's expertise in areas such as project design, financing, and operations. In return, governments can provide a conducive policy and regulatory environment that enables private sector innovation and investment. This collaboration fosters the transfer of knowledge and best practices, leading to more efficient and sustainable infrastructure projects.

What are ZK-rollups?
ZK-rollups are a layer 2 scaling solution that is designed to offload computations and state storage to off-chain networks to resolve the blockchain scalability limitations, increase transaction throughput, and reduce cost.  
How do ZK-rollups Work? 
ZK-rollups infrastructure comprises two crucial components: 
On-chain contracts 
Off-chain virtual machine. 
On-Chain Contracts: Smart contracts deployed on the layer-1 blockchain to manage the zk rollup protocol are on-chain contracts. The primary contract monitors changes in state, keeps track of deposits, and stores rollup blocks, while the verifier contract validates the zk-proofs submitted by the rollup operators. 
Off-Chain Virtual Machine: This off-chain execution environment is responsible for executing transactions and storing states on a separate virtual machine independent of EVM. The validity proofs generated off-chain are subsequently verified on-chain to ensure the accuracy of state transactions.
